Gas Guage Stuck Below E

Gas guage is stuck below E, tank is at least over half full. 2000 Camaro SS.
Car sat for several months, when I got back to it and started it up I noticed it was low on fuel, added 12 gallons and gauge didn't budge. Was working before! Car only has 25K miles. Is there an easy fix for this?

Never know, it could be a bad ground, could be a corroded wire, could be a bad sender, or he gauge itself could be dead.
